socket_send4(3) Library Functions Manual socket_send4(3)

NAME

socket_send4 - send a UDP datagram

SYNTAX

#include <socket.h>

ssize_t socket_send4(int s, const char* buf, size_t len, const char ip[4],uint16 port);

DESCRIPTION

socket_send4 sends len bytes starting at buf in a UDP datagram over the socket s to UDP port port on IP address ip.

You can call socket_send4 without calling socket_bind4. This has the effect as first calling socket_bind4 with IP address 0.0.0.0 and port 0.

RETURN VALUE

socket_send4 returns 0 if the datagram was sent successfully. If not, it returns -1 and sets errno appropriately.

EXAMPLE

#include <socket.h>

int s; char ip[4]; uint16 p;

s = socket_tcp4(); socket_bind4(s,ip,p); socket_send4(s,"hello, world",12,ip,p);
